Sqlserver
 sql >> Teknologi Basis Data >  >> RDS >> Sqlserver

Harus mendeklarasikan kesalahan variabel @myvariable dengan kueri berparameter ADO

Sejauh yang saya tahu ADO tidak mendukung parameter bernama dalam kalimat SQL (SELECT, INSERT, UPDATE), jadi Anda harus menggunakan ? char untuk menunjukkan parameter

sql := 'INSERT INTO Sqm(Filename, data) VALUES(?, ?)';

dan kemudian menetapkan nilai parameter dalam urutan yang sama seperti yang digunakan dalam kalimat sql.

ADO 2.6 Memperkenalkan NamedParameters properti, tetapi tampaknya hanya berfungsi dengan prosedur tersimpan.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Cara Menginstal SQL Server

  2. Ekspor data kueri SQL ke Excel

  3. MS SQL ON DELETE CASCADE beberapa kunci asing menunjuk ke tabel yang sama?

  4. Daftar Operator Perbandingan SQL Server

  5. Perbedaan Antara Tabel Sementara Lokal dan Global di SQL Server